Human Resources Development is the 313th most popular major in the country with 2,019 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across the Plains States region, there were 172 human resources development gra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 5 human resources development graduates with average earnings and debt of $72,701 and $106,703 respectively.

Bellevue University is a fairly large private not-for-profit school situated in Bellevue, Nebraska. It awarded 5 doctorate’s HR development degrees in 2019-2020.

Bellevue University not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Human Resources Development Doctor’s Degree Schools in the Plains States Region”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at Bellevue University are $11,385,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.
